An employer could not be held vicariously liable for an after-work accident caused by an employee who was on an extended assignment away from home, ruled the Arizona Supreme Court, resolving a dispute among state courts (Engler v Gulf Interstate Engineering, Inc, July 9, 2012, Berch, R).
